Answer / charles
In Solaris 9 it has runlevels from 0-6, and the default
runlevel is 3 so inorder to load the default runlevel 3 it
has to boot runlevel from 0 1 2 and then 3 inorder to do it
take some time.
But it solaris 10 the runlevels are called as mildstones, if
the default mildstone is 3 it first loads the default
mildstone 3 and then it loads the other mildstones. This
type of managing is done by the SMF.
